Transaction 186831af34aa8d007c80cf0e48d90fdb2b4b8379f850f86f9947b07ce694442e

1 Input
2 Outputs
  • 186831af34aa8d007c80cf0e48d90fdb2b4b8379f850f86f9947b07ce694442e:0
  • value  3932349
    address  3CRikH9QtHHswJsKBvybfC7wsCGRzdPq1c
  • 186831af34aa8d007c80cf0e48d90fdb2b4b8379f850f86f9947b07ce694442e:1
  • value  66830000
    address  3DACNC5zu4dafCwQavFxq5ffJbTR2aXRjB